**Ticket FV-218: Staging env missing validator credential**

The Quillcast feed validator fails on staging with a 401 against the enclosure-check service. Root cause: the staging .env was copied from the sandbox template, which omits the service token entirely. Reviewer, please confirm the fix restricts the token to read-only scope. To reproduce locally, append this line to your .env file:

vault entry, yagep-yagef: COURIER_KEY13=8965fb29ff62d

The replica-lag alarm for the Tidewater cluster lives in the Lagwatch service, and yes, it's as grumpy as it sounds. It polls each read replica every 30 seconds and fires when lag exceeds the configured threshold for three consecutive checks. Thresholds are tunable via the /alarms endpoint; don't set them below 5 seconds or you'll drown in pages. All calls authenticate with the internal service key shown below.

API key for hahop-fahof: kto23_AYVFIw9MGYUoJUFF85VHsY7

# Service Accounts: String Extraction

The `extract-i18n` script pulls translatable strings from all Bramblewick repos and pushes them to the Glossa service. It runs under the `i18n-extractor` service account. Do not run it under your personal account; Glossa rate-limits individual users aggressively. The account has write access to the staging catalog only. Set the token in your shell before invoking the script. The current staging token is below.

API key for kahap-kafog: zpat15_6qzxZ7YR8aDwjmp

# Reset Flow Revamp — Limits & Quotas

As discussed at last week's sync, the new Glentham reset flow enforces stricter per-account and per-source throttles to blunt enumeration attempts. Token lifetime was shortened, and the cooldown window after three failed attempts now escalates geometrically. These values were validated against two weeks of shadow traffic. The current limits, which we'll review quarterly, are listed here.

constants for yaduf-fahag:
BUDGETS = {
    "kelix": 528,
    "briwyn": 734,
}